As a light and flavorful fish, catfish is easy to prepare in many ways. It is often fried, but it can also be baked, broiled and even grilled. It is an affordable choice that can easily replace other, more caloric meats in your diet. It also provides a number of nutrients, including vitamin B12, protein and omega-3.
Preheat oven to 425 degrees Fahrenheit and line a baking sheet with foil. Place a baking rack on the prepared pan and spray with cooking spray. Rinse and dry the fillets with paper towels. In a large zip-top bag, combine cornmeal, flour, salt, p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, paprika and cayenne. Add fillets and shake gently to coat. To make your oven fried catfish extra crispy, place a cooling rack (like you use for baking) on the baking sheet before placing coated fish. The rack will lift the fish up, allowing it to crisp more.
Baked Lemon Garlic Butter Catfish is a delicious way to enjoy this tasty fish. In just one serving, it delivers a good source of protein and a healthy dose of Omega-3 fatty acids. The dish is easy to prepare, with only a few simple ingredients needed. It pairs well with a variety of side dishes, such as grilled vegetables, creamed spinach or classic Southern red beans and rice.
